Matter of Fahnestock

Court of Appeals of the State of New York
Oct 14, 1948
82 N.E.2d 38 (N.Y. 1948)

Opinion

Argued October 4, 1948

Decided October 14, 1948

Appeal from the Supreme Court, Appellate Division, First Department, COLLINS, S.

William E. Jackson, Jr., for appellants.

Joseph Lorenz for Georgette G.V. Fahnestock, respondent.

Louis Mishell, special guardian, for Alice P. Fahnestock et al., respondents.


Order affirmed, with costs to all parties appearing separately and filing separate briefs payable out of the estate; no opinion.

Concur: LOUGHRAN, Ch. J., LEWIS, CONWAY, DESMOND, DYE and FULD, JJ. Taking no part: THACHER, J.
